Regen health - Yes I like. Less likely to get into unwinnable situations. Peopel always complain about the realism of regenerating health. Walking over a med pack is more realistic ? Yes, I like.
AI - Yes, I like. So it's not perfect yet, but AI is vastly, vastly better than it was 10 years ago when enemies would largely stand still and wait to be shot. Yes, I like.
Invisible Walls - Yes, I like. Invisible walls are also much, much better than they used to be. Invisible walls are usually more 'hidden' now, represented by unpassable obstacles such as trees or cliff faces or whatever. You rarely get a truly 'invisible' wall in game sthese days. Old shooters got around this by simply channeling you into corridors, which was no better. Yes, I like.
FPS games aren't perfect - what is ? But they're way, way better than they used to be. Go back and play 'Doom', a game almost universally loved in its day, and tell me that it still holds up to today's standards. It's like comparing Pac Man to Grand Theft Auto.

Better or not, I'd still prefer it if AI was a little less scripted. Why can't we have something more like Half-Life 2's enemies? Unlike in the majority of shooters, if you stayed behind a wall for too long they'd actually move in to attack you, they would try to avoid grenades and would generally actually move around. More recent games almost feel like shooting galleries, or, perhaps more accurately, rail shooters.
